How they compare
Mozambique currently reports 1.8% against 1.6% in United Arab Emirates, a difference of 0.2%.
That makes Mozambique's figure about 1.2 times United Arab Emirates's.
Across all 66 years both countries report, Mozambique has been ahead every year.
Mozambique ranks 214th and United Arab Emirates ranks 217th of 218 countries.
Mozambique has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Mozambique | United Arab Emirates |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 2.5% | 1.5% | 1.0% | Mozambique |
| 1970s | 2.8% | 1.2% | 1.6% | Mozambique |
| 1980s | 3.0% | 0.9% | 2.1% | Mozambique |
| 1990s | 2.8% | 0.9% | 1.9% | Mozambique |
| 2000s | 2.6% | 1.4% | 1.2% | Mozambique |
| 2010s | 2.3% | 1.3% | 1.0% | Mozambique |
| 2020s | 1.9% | 1.5% | 0.5% | Mozambique |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Male population 65 years of age or older as a percentage of the total male population. Population is based on the de facto definition of population, which counts all residents regardless of legal status or citizenship.
